Roscoe Bellamy advanced to the men’s singles semifinals at the Veolia North Carolina Open, defeating No. 2 seed Hunter Johnson 11-2, 5-11, 11-5. Bellamy controlled the first game and overcame a second-game setback before using his powerful serve and long reach to secure the win.
Strong Start and Mid-Match Shift
Bellamy appeared in full control early, taking the first game 11-2 and jumping to a 4-0 lead in the second. However, Johnson responded with a strong rally to force a deciding third game.
In the final game, Bellamy reestablished dominance by using his length to extend points and his serve to keep Johnson on the defensive. He closed out the match 11-5, marking his first semifinal appearance of the 2025 season.
Semifinal Showdown Awaits
With the win, Bellamy moves into the semifinals, where he will face either No. 5 seed Jaume Martinez Vich or No. 17 seed Zane Ford on Semifinal Saturday. Both potential opponents bring different styles, making Bellamy’s next challenge an intriguing one.
